We are a local independent community practice using the latest technology. We take pride in providing a high standard of care to the local community.
As part of the Grampian Eye Health Network, we routinely deal with acute eye conditions ranging from conjunctivitis and foreign body removal to uveitis.
We enjoy a very good relationship with Secondary Eyecare, often co-managing acute and chronic eye conditions. We have a regular Glaucoma clinic in partnership with ophthalmology.
This is an opportunity for someone to develop their clinical skills within an efficient but relaxed environment. We can help facilitate placements for IP qualification.
Over ten years ago, we installed an OCT, and four years ago an Optomap, which are now being used routinely with many of our patients.
